themesberg / flowbite-react

Official React components built for Flowbite and Tailwind CSS
https://flowbite-react.com
MIT License
1.78k stars 396 forks source link

enhancement: checkbox and radio components with 'disabled:cursor-not-allowed' #1255

Open abdulbasithqb opened 5 months ago

abdulbasithqb commented 5 months ago

Enhance Checkbox and Radio Styling

Changes:

Improve styling for checkbox and radio components by adding a 'disabled' look with a non-interactive cursor.

Why:

Enhances user experience by clearly indicating the disabled state. Prevents unintended interactions with disabled checkboxes and radio buttons.

Screenshots:

https://github.com/themesberg/flowbite-react/assets/134603758/72b1d410-6e0d-421f-be7c-97e17a7539f1

vercel[bot] commented 5 months ago

The latest updates on your projects. Learn more about Vercel for Git ↗︎

Name Status Preview Comments Updated (UTC)
flowbite-react ✅ Ready (Inspect) Visit Preview 💬 Add feedback Feb 22, 2024 6:45pm